Honey

This delicious gift from nature, full of antioxidants, B vitamins, minerals and amino acids, has been used for centuries as a therapeutic and healing agent. Aside from being a sweet addition to foods, honey's health benefits include healing wounds and softening skin. Honey provides a natural barrier from infection and some swear by its antibiotic properties. You've heard me mention the soft skin of Cleopatra who regularly bathed in milk and honey. This combination of natural ingredients makes a skin moisturizer that keeps your skin silky smooth.

Scrub down - Honey mixed with raw sugar in your soap whip makes an excellent exfoliator.
